使用TypeScript开发现代化Web应用

清风徐来 2020-09-16 ⋅ 35 阅读

TypeScript 是一种用于编写JavaScript代码的开源编程语言,它是JavaScript的超集,为开发大型应用提供了更好的工具和静态类型检查。

TypeScript的优势

  1. 静态类型检查:TypeScript 引入了静态类型检查,可以在编译阶段发现代码中的潜在错误,从而提供更好的代码质量。
  2. 支持最新的JavaScript特性:TypeScript 支持最新的 ECMAScript 标准,并且还提供了一些额外的特性,如类、泛型、接口等,让开发者能够更轻松地使用这些高级特性。
  3. 更好的工具支持:TypeScript 提供了完整的开发工具链,包括代码编辑器、调试器和自动补全功能等,使开发者能够更高效地开发和维护代码。
  4. 更容易重构和重用代码:静态类型检查可以帮助开发者更容易地进行代码重构和重用,减少了出错的可能性。
  5. 社区活跃:TypeScript 的社区非常活跃,有大量的第三方库和工具可供选择,可以帮助开发者更快地构建现代化的Web应用。

开发现代化Web应用的步骤

步骤1:安装TypeScript

首先,我们需要安装 TypeScript 的编译器。可以通过 npm 或者 yarn 来安装 TypeScript:

npm install -g typescript
# 或者
yarn global add typescript

步骤2:创建项目

创建一个新的文件夹,并进入该文件夹:

mkdir my-app
cd my-app

然后,我们可以初始化一个新的 TypeScript 项目:

tsc --init

这将会生成一个 tsconfig.json 文件,用于配置 TypeScript 编译器的选项。

步骤3:编写代码

现在,我们可以在项目文件夹下创建一个 TypeScript 文件,例如 app.ts。可以使用任何编辑器来编写 TypeScript 代码。

以下是一个简单的 TypeScript 示例代码:

function greet(name: string) {
  console.log(`Hello, ${name}!`);
}

greet("World");

步骤4:编译代码

使用 TypeScript 编译器将 TypeScript 代码编译成 JavaScript 代码:

tsc app.ts

这将会生成一个 app.js 文件,其中包含了编译后的 JavaScript 代码。

步骤5:运行应用

现在,我们可以直接运行编译后的 JavaScript 代码:

node app.js

你应该会在控制台看到输出:Hello, World!

总结

通过使用 TypeScript 开发现代化的Web应用,我们可以获得更好的代码质量、更高效的开发工具和更容易重构和重用代码的能力。同时,TypeScript 的社区也非常活跃,有大量的第三方库和工具可供选择。希望本篇博客能够帮助你入门并快速上手使用 TypeScript 开发Web应用。


全部评论: 0

    我有话说: